How to Use NAICS 332992 in Federal Contracting
To compete for federal contracts under NAICS 332992, your business should be registered in SAM.gov with this NAICS code listed in your entity profile. When agencies post solicitations for small arms ammunition manufacturing work, they reference this code to determine the applicable small business size standard and any set-aside eligibility.
If you hold certifications such as 8(a), HUBZone, SDVOSB, or WOSB, you may be eligible for set-aside contracts under this NAICS code. These set-asides limit competition to certified small businesses, giving you a significant advantage in winning federal work.

NAICS 332992 Market Intelligence
Based on 3 years of federal award data from USAspending.gov, the small arms ammunition manufacturing market has seen 2,474 contract awards totaling $3.1B in value. The median contract size is $20K, with approximately 69 new awards per month.

The SBA establishes size standards for each NAICS code to define what qualifies as a "small business" for federal contracting purposes. For NAICS 332992 (Small Arms Ammunition Manufacturing), the size standard is based on either average annual receipts or number of employees, depending on the specific industry. Meeting the size standard for your primary NAICS code is required to qualify for small business set-aside contracts.
